Output e58fecf2318b65987b4bc95e09ece02201dfdba020bc84e9895ce651cb8357ef:3

value
1034637833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53bfb2bf63a45046b74b88d2f0ed1d97048c5d89 OP_EQUAL
address
39KqetiJJ6GUMt82CboM1G1rCSTxQGUBfd
transaction
e58fecf2318b65987b4bc95e09ece02201dfdba020bc84e9895ce651cb8357ef
spent
true